We revisit the conventional wisdom that sorting is expensive, and random access is fast. In particular, if you think you might need to do a bunch of random accesses, maybe you should consider sorting the requests first. We look at some results in a paper from SOSP 2013 and see how speedy sorting algorithms likely change the trade-offs the paper proposes.

Malte and I did a bit deeper into the sources of the performance discrepancies between GraphX and Timely dataflow. We measure many things, and work through some neat time series that look like
Malte Schwarzkopf and I look in to the question of to what degree does improving networking help in graph computation. We do some measurement, comparing a PageRank implementation in both GraphX and in Timely dataflow.
